This is a small release that mainly add two things (1) a screen where you can view all of the uploaded media tied to an account and (2) it adds the concept of “templates”.
Templates are similar to drafts, except they are meant to be reusable. Templates will most likely be useful for mods and admins.
For now, templates are only available for registration application rejections which are only for instance admins however there are plans to expand templates to mod actions as well in the future.
This release also fixes more bugs and adds some other minor features.
Full changelog
- Add support for “Atkinson Hyperlegible™ Font” as a custom font option.
- Add uploads screen. This is accessible from the You screen and will show you all of the media you’ve uploaded.
- Add registration application rejection templates.
- Tweaked some default settings. Changed shake to report feedback from On to Off. Changed Material You from Off to On.
- Change the version item in About settings to copy the version code if long tapped.
- Fix drop shadow on the old comment/post warning card.
- Fix a bug where only the first line of a registration application is displayed.
- Fix a bug where commenting when viewing a single comment chain causes weird behavior.
- Fix a bug where an inbox message context is not shown because the comment thread is auto-collapsed due to downvote threshold being met.
